Corbels
Corbels are a beautiful and versatile design element that can be utilized to serve a variety of functions in the kitchen. They can be a beautiful accent to cabinets, counters and more. They are available in a variety of sizes, shapes and materials. They can be stained or painted to match the existing cabinetry. They can be used to provide an aesthetic touch to the countertop or shelf. Corbels are usually found in historic homes and are popular with those looking to add an old-fashioned feel to their home. Corbels can be made out of wood, stone or metal. There are many designs for corbels from traditional to modern. Some are flat, whereas others have curved surfaces and intricate details.
It is important to take into consideration the weight of the bracket when choosing a corbel. It is important to know whether the bracket is designed for load bearing or non-load bearing use. If the bracket is going to support shelves or countertops that are heavy it is a great idea to select a bracket that has a high rated load capacity.
A corbel is a type of bracket that can be found in and out of a house. They are often used to beautify eaves and porches, but they can also be seen in old homes as well as modern ones. They can also be used to decorate fireplace mantels to create a unique look under cabinets and to draw attention to crown molding.
There are a variety of corbels. These include acanthus leaves and mission style. Mission style corbels are flat and recessed panels that were inspired by Spanish missions of the 18th century. Acanthus leaf corbels have a throwback to Classic Greek architecture and can add an Mediterranean style to any kitchen.
